Question - What is the stand-alone valuation of Framedia at the end of 2005?

Please use a 30% discount rate, a 35% tax rate and extend the cash flows until the end of 2008. Assume an exit Free Cash Flow multiple of 13 (i.e. calculate terminal value not based on the formula we saw in class but as an exit multiple, i.e. 13 X 2008 Free Cash Flow.) Also, when you read the financial statement keep in mind that Profits from Operation = EBIT. Finally, calculate NWC as Cash + Inventories + Accounts Receivable - Accounts Payable.
